WebThe Definition and Importance of Hope. Hope is a feeling of expectation, trust, and longing for a positive outcome in life. It is a belief that good things can and will happen, regardless of the current circumstances. Hope is derived from faith in God, as well as from the ability to see beyond the momentary difficulties and trials of life. Webhope The expectation that something desired will occur. One of the bases of professional health care is encouraging and supporting the presence of hope while providing accurate information and realistic reassurance.
